Description
"The New Adventures of Maya the Honeybee" is a 1975 anime series based on the classic children's book by Waldemar Bonsels. The story centers on Maya, a young and curious honeybee who leaves her hive to explore the wider world, driven by a desire for adventure and a longing to understand life beyond the confines of her colony. Her journey begins when she questions the strict rules and routines of hive life, leading her to defy the Queen's orders and venture into the unknown.

Maya's adventures bring her into contact with a variety of insects and creatures, each with their own unique personalities and challenges. She befriends Flip, a jovial and loyal grasshopper who becomes her steadfast companion. Together, they navigate the dangers and wonders of the natural world, encountering both allies and adversaries. Maya's encounters include the wise and kind Miss Cassandra, a spider who offers guidance, and the mischievous but ultimately good-hearted beetle, Kurt. However, not all creatures are friendly; Maya must also contend with threats like the predatory hornets and the scheming ant leader, Thekla.
